Have a question? Need help?

If you have any questions or need any help, there's several ways to go about it. Feel free to connect with the community in the forums or by contacting a mentor, or connect with us directly.

Frequently Asked Questions

The resource packs can be downloaded from the individual collection pages:

Resource pack download link

You can use the menu at the top of the page to navigate to the video collection you need the files for, by clicking the Videos link and then click the download link on that page.

First try resetting your password.

If you do this and don't get an e-mail, first check your junk mail to make sure it didn't get caught by a spam filter. If it's not in there, then we probably have a bad e-mail address for you. Send us your username and correct email address and we'll fix your account.

We have a 100% money-back guarantee if you're unhappy in any way with your purchase.

The real question is "what don't I get?" Here's a breakdown of the features:

  • Full, 24/7 access to our entire streaming video library
  • Access to new videos as they get added
  • Access to resource pack downloads so you can follow along with the videos
  • Clickable transcripts for each video, making it easy to scan ahead and review
  • See at a glance which videos you've already watched
  • Create playlists and mark videos as favorites
  • Assign membership sets to any other members of your team

Heck, yes! Just head over to the free stuff request form and we'll send your group a free 1-month membership code, anywhere in the world.

When you purchase multiple credits for a single group account, you start getting a price break after the 1st credit. You can see a breakdown of the pricing here.

If a user's original registration email got sucked into junk mail, or is otherwise sidetracked, the user can request a new password by going to the user password request form. If the email address was misspelled, you will need to add a new account with the correct address.

Yes. First, determine pricing on the pricing page, and then send us a purchase order when you're ready. If you need an invoice, just send us an email with the following details:

  1. The email address of the user who will be managing the membership.
  2. The date you want your membership to start.
  3. Any details you need on the invoice to process it.

If you need our address for the purchase order, here it is:

1020 N. Balsam St.
Boise ID 83706

Not at the moment. Some users will pre-load multiple videos by opening them up in separate tabs and keeping them open while they are offline. We hope to offer a better solution for offline viewing in the future.

Below are the supported keyboard shortcuts for our video player.

Start / stop video
Go to next video
Go to previous video
Increase or decrease player speed by 20%
Skip ahead or go back by 15 seconds
Jump to a percentage (2 is 20%, for example)
Toggle full screen

Register for the BuildAModule newsletter at https://buildamodule.com/newsletter and we'll beam updates to your inbox once a week when we add new videos, run special deals, and announce upcoming free trainings.

There are a few things that can cause the videos on our site to not load properly in your browser. When video playback has suddenly stopped, this is usually a caching issue that can be resolved by clearing your browser cache and reloading the site. Outside of that, the most frequent causes are:

  1. If your sound isn't working, it is possible that you pressed the 'mute' keyboard shortcut, which is the 'm' key. Simply press it again to turn the sound back on.
  2. Try a different browser, like Chrome, Firefox or Safari 6x+ (on Mac) to see if it works there. Chrome and Firefox work best on desktop and Android / iOS devices. UC BrowserHD works best on Windows RT.
  3. Clear your browser's cache and restarting the browser. If a video partially downloads and there is a network interruption, the browser will think that it has completely downloaded, and a cache clearing can fix this.
  4. If you have the DivX plugin installed, try disabling it.
  5. There could be a firewall set up to prevent videos from loading on your particular network. If you're using a network you don't normally use, this could be the problem. If so, check with your system administrator to see if they are blocking video files.
  6. You may have audio or video codecs that need to be updated. These codecs (codecs are encoders / decoders for different media types) can be updated by using Perian or Mac or K-Lite for Windows.
  7. Older versions of Internet Explorer may have problems, please try Chrome instead.

If you're still having problems, please send us an email with the following questions answered:

  1. Which operating system are you using?
  2. What browser and browser version you are using?
  3. Did you try the steps above to see if that resolved your problem?
  4. Do just some videos not work, or do none of them work?
  5. If you can record a quick screencast (you can use screencast.com) of the problem or take some screenshots, that could help us track down the issue.

Yes, every online video features closed captioning that can be toggled on or off. Additionally, each online video also contains a clickable transcript, which makes it easy to scan ahead and review our tutorials.

Because different file types open up in different applications by default, we added a .step extension to each step in the example files so that you can map it to a particular application to open it every time. It also serves to mark it as a step along the way to complete code in case it accidentally gets moved to a different folder. You can know at a glance that it came from your BuildAModule example files.

If something looks strange or unusual on BuildAModule, it's most likely because we've made an update to the site and your browser has cached some old files. So a good first step is to clear your browser caches and see if that does the trick. If it doesn't, please send us an e-mail and we'll figure out what's going on. And in the meantime, please accept our apologies for the ugly.

When you cancel your membership, your access won't end until the end of the period you paid for. For example, if you purchased a monthly subscription on July 8 and canceled on July 21, you would still have access until August 8. You can also un-cancel your account any time before it expires.

We'd love to hear any topic requests for future videos. Please just send a message via our contact form with your request.

Each membership seat covers one viewer. If you need to give access to multiple users at one time, you can purchase additional seats via your account page. You can then assign these credits other accounts in order to give them access as well. You can also assign a 1-seat membership to another person, but only one person may use it at any given time.

Awesome, we want to hear it! Please send us an email with your suggestion.

Easy, just do the following:

  • Go to your account page.
  • Click the Payment method tab.
  • Click the Change payment method button
  • Fill in the new details and submit.

Sure, on the home page just right-click the link that you would click to play the video and select "Copy URL".

Just go to the redemption page, fill in the email address of the individual who should receive the credit and the code, submit and done!

There may be two issues with unzipping one of our downloads on Windows. One is a character limit for paths. The way to get around this is to unzip the files into a folder near your root directory. For example, unzipping into C:/Videos should work just fine. The second is that a couple of the video titles have question marks in them (which Windows doesn't like so much). Using the 7-Zip application will correct these file names as they are extracted. WinZip has also worked for some people.

If you're having troubles with one of the example modules, it's a good sign! It means that you're about to learn something new. Here's a quick list of things to try to troubleshoot the problem:

  1. Have you cleared your caches? Clearing the cache will update the theme and menu registries, and reset your CSS and JavaScript files if you have them set to be compressed. Go to /config/development/performance and click the Clear Caches button.
  2. Do you have clean URLs enabled? If not, you will need to modify the URLs in the video so that a url like http://example.com/twominutes is http://example.com/index.php?q=twominutes.
  3. It's possible that there is actually a bug in the code. Take a look through the code and make sure the error isn't on your end. Then, send me an e-mail mentioning the issue.
  4. You can take a look through the forums to see if anyone else has had your question.

If nothing is working, feel free to make a new forum post, or send me an e-mail.

We do! We have price breaks when purchasing multiple memberships and multi-user management tools. There are price discounts at various quantities, starting after the first membership credit. You can purchase any number of seats in order to manage your entire organization with a single membership.

Each user keeps their own account, but you can assign them access using the central membership. You can also re-assign credits at any time, purchase additional seats, or drop credits to scale with your organization.

All you need to do to use a group membership is purchase a membership for more than 1 user, or add seats to your membership later. As soon as you have more than one seat, your membership is automatically upgraded to a group membership.

You can assign a membership access to any user by doing the following:

  1. Make sure you're logged in under the account that manages the membership
  2. Go to your account page
  3. Click on the Membershps tab
  4. Click the Assign users button
  5. Enter the email address of the user you want to add
  6. Click the Save button

Still have a question?

Please send us an e-mail and we get you an answer.

Add to playlist

Add to , or

Add to new playlist:

Add to playlist
This is a member-only feature
But, it's easy to become a member

Add to cart:

Contact us

Below are the supported keyboard shortcuts for our video player.

Start / stop video
Go to next video
Go to previous video
Increase or decrease player speed by 20%
Skip ahead or go back by 15 seconds
Jump to a percentage (2 is 20%, for example)
Toggle full screen
Videos Pricing More Search
BuildAModule Logo Icon BuildAModule Logo Icon
Become a member!
1 month
6 months
10% off
12 months
20% off
All memberships come with the following:
24 / 7 access to the entire 1800+ video library
An innovative video player with a rolling transcript
Extensive Drupal and cross-platform training
A thorough and thoughtful training style
Progress tracking
Take notes on specific video sections
Intuitive multi-user management
How many users?
Go solo with a single user, or give multiple team members access through one account and get discounts by bundling multiple users into a single membership.